The situation at São Paulo FC is dire. Not onyl are the team’s prospects for the Flamengo match suffering, but their overall season goals are also impacted.The following table provides a clear overview of the injured players, their positions, and the estimated time until they’re back on the pitch. This information is crucial for understanding the depth of the crisis and its potential long-term effects.
| Player | Position | Injury Type | Estimated Return | Impact on Team |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Rafael | Goalkeeper | Muscle strain | 2-3 weeks | Significant. Forces the use of a backup goalie. |
| Arboleda | Center-Back | Hamstring | 4-6 weeks | Crucial defender out, impacting defensive stability. |
| Wellington Rato | Winger | Ankle sprain | 3-5 weeks | Reduces attacking options and creativity. |
| James Rodríguez | Attacking Midfielder | Calf strain | 2-4 weeks | Removes creative spark and experience in midfield. |
| Calleri | Striker | Knee | Indefinite (potentially season-ending) | Major blow to the attack; loss of the team’s top scorer. |
| Pablo Maia | Defensive midfielder | Tendonitis | 2 weeks | Limits midfield options. |
| Alan Franco | Center-Back | Muscle problem | 2 weeks | Limits options in defense. |
This table highlights the severity of São Paulo FC’s injury woes. Losing key players across all positions severely limits the team’s ability to execute its usual game plan. These absences could negatively impact their team’s performance against Flamengo and in upcoming Brasileirão Série A matches.
